38 Princes Road, Romford, RM1 2SR is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 1,130 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have four b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£525,943 , which equates to approximately £465 per square foot. It was last sold on 4 Dec 2020 for £447,000. Since then, the value has increased by £78,943, representing a 17.7% increase, or approximately 3.2% per year.

The current estimated value of £525,943 is:

  • 12.4% higher than the average property price on Princes Road
  • 3.1% higher than the average in the RM1 2SR postcode area
  • and 17.7% higher than the average price for Romford as a whole

At the most recent EPC inspection on 17 August 2020,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

EPC Summary

38 Princes Road, Romford, Havering, Greater London Authority, RM1 2SR has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 17 Aug 2020.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 6 Jun 2012. The rating of D rem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 1.8%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, 100 mm loft insulation to pitched, no insulation (assumed), chang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 67%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from very good to good.

Flood risk from rivers and the sea

This property has very low flood risk from rivers and the sea.

River and sea flooding includes flooding caused by overflowing rivers, estuaries, tidal waters and coastal surges.

Flood risk from surface water

This property has very low surface water flood risk.

Surface water flooding can happen when heavy rainfall overwhelms drains, roads, gardens or other hard surfaces.
